1. 04 Jul, 2014 1 commit
  2. 03 Jul, 2014 7 commits
  3. 01 Jul, 2014 2 commits
  4. 17 Sep, 2013 2 commits
  5. 11 Apr, 2010 1 commit
  6. 05 Apr, 2010 1 commit
  7. 17 Jan, 2009 1 commit
    • Michael Natterer's avatar
      Change licence to GPLv3 (and to LGPLv3 for libgimp). · d9b5207a
      Michael Natterer authored
      2009-01-17  Michael Natterer  <mitch@gimp.org>
      
      	* all files with a GPL header and all COPYING files:
      
      	Change licence to GPLv3 (and to LGPLv3 for libgimp).
      
      	Cleaned up some copyright headers and regenerated the parsers in
      	the ImageMap plugin.
      
      
      svn path=/trunk/; revision=27913
      d9b5207a
  8. 18 Dec, 2007 1 commit
    • Sven Neumann's avatar
      app/core/gimppalette-import.c applied slightly modified patch from Nicola · c86291c4
      Sven Neumann authored
      2007-12-18  Sven Neumann  <sven@gimp.org>
      
      	* app/core/gimppalette-import.c
      	* app/core/gimppalette-load.[ch]: applied slightly modified patch
      	from Nicola Archibald that adds import of colors from CSS files
      	(bug #464480).
      
      	* app/core/gimppalette.c (gimp_palette_find_entry): allow to call
      	this function on an empty palette.
      
      svn path=/trunk/; revision=24393
      c86291c4
  9. 07 Aug, 2007 1 commit
  10. 09 Dec, 2006 1 commit
  11. 03 Oct, 2006 3 commits
    • Michael Natterer's avatar
      added gimp_palette_load_detect_format(). · c6ae0a79
      Michael Natterer authored
      2006-10-03  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/gimppalette-load.[ch]: added
      	gimp_palette_load_detect_format().
      
      	* app/core/gimppalette-import.c: removed it here. Also removed all
      	file I/O related includes.
      c6ae0a79
    • Michael Natterer's avatar
      added functions to load ACT, RIFF and PSP palette files but don't use them · 92f21409
      Michael Natterer authored
      2006-10-03  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/gimppalette-load.[ch]: added functions to load ACT,
      	RIFF and PSP palette files but don't use them as data file
      	loaders (yet?)
      
      	* app/core/gimppalette-import.c (gimp_palette_import_from_file):
      	use the functions instead of implementing all formats inline.
      92f21409
    • Michael Natterer's avatar
      app/core/Makefile.am app/core/gimppalette-load.[ch] new files. · 75eed976
      Michael Natterer authored
      2006-10-03  Michael Natterer  <mitch@gimp.org>
      
      	* app/core/Makefile.am
      	* app/core/gimppalette-load.[ch]
      	* app/core/gimppalette-save.[ch]: new files.
      
      	* app/core/gimppalette.[ch]: removed loading and saving code here.
      
      	* app/core/gimp.c
      	* app/core/gimppalette-import.c: changed accordingly.
      75eed976
  12. 15 Nov, 2003 1 commit
    • Michael Natterer's avatar
      libgimpbase/Makefile.am libgimpbase/gimpbase-private.[ch] new files · 5221d4da
      Michael Natterer authored
      2003-11-15  Michael Natterer  <mitch@gimp.org>
      
      	* libgimpbase/Makefile.am
      	* libgimpbase/gimpbase-private.[ch]
      	* libgimpbase/gimpunit.c: new files implementing GimpUnitVTable
      	(formerly known as GimpWidgetsVTable). Now the unit functions
      	finally live in the same library as their header declarations.
      
      	* libgimpbase/gimpunit.h: removed comment about being a header for
      	two different files.
      
      	* libgimpwidgets/gimpwidgets-private.[ch]: removed
      	GimpWidgetsVTable.
      
      	* libgimpwidgets/gimpsizeentry.c
      	* libgimpwidgets/gimpunitmenu.c
      	* libgimpwidgets/gimpwidgets.c: use normal gimp_unit functions
      	again.
      
      	* libgimp/gimpui.c
      	* app/gui/gui.c: removed GimpWidgetVTable stuff.
      
      	* libgimp/Makefile.am
      	* libgimp/gimpunitcache.[ch]: new files.
      
      	* libgimp/gimpunit.c: removed (moved to gimpunitcache.c).
      
      	* libgimp/gimp.c (gimp_main): initialize GimpUnitVTable using the
      	gimp_unit_cache functions.
      
      	* app/Makefile.am
      	* app/units.[ch]: new files implementing GimpUnitVTable.
      
      	* app/libgimp_glue.[ch]: removed.
      
      	* app/app_procs.[ch]: made "the_gimp" a static variable. Call
      	units_init().
      
      	* app/main.c: changed accordingly.
      5221d4da
  13. 03 Jan, 2003 1 commit
    • Sven Neumann's avatar
      bumped the version number to 1.3.12. · ec6c9865
      Sven Neumann authored
      2003-01-03  Sven Neumann  <sven@gimp.org>
      
      	* configure.in: bumped the version number to 1.3.12.
      
      	* app/display/Makefile.am
      	* app/display/gimpdisplayshell-cursor.[ch]
      	* app/display/gimpdisplayshell-title.[ch]
      	* app/display/gimpdisplayshell-transform.[ch]: new files with code
      	that used to live in gimpdisplayshell.c.
      
      	* app/display/gimpdisplay-foreach.c
      	* app/display/gimpdisplay.c
      	* app/display/gimpdisplayshell-callbacks.c
      	* app/display/gimpdisplayshell-handlers.c
      	* app/display/gimpdisplayshell-selection.c
      	* app/display/gimpdisplayshell.[ch]
      	* app/tools/gimpbezierselecttool.c
      	* app/tools/gimpcroptool.c
      	* app/tools/gimpdrawtool.c
      	* app/tools/gimpeditselectiontool.c
      	* app/tools/gimpfuzzyselecttool.c
      	* app/tools/gimpmovetool.c
      	* app/tools/gimptool.c: changed accordingly.
      ec6c9865
  14. 18 Apr, 2001 1 commit
    • Michael Natterer's avatar
      app/Makefile.am removed · 63d3ff38
      Michael Natterer authored
      2001-04-18  Michael Natterer  <mitch@gimp.org>
      
      	* app/Makefile.am
      	* app/channel_ops.[ch]: removed
      
      	* app/gimpdrawable-offset.[ch]
      	* app/gimpimage-duplicate.[ch]: new files without GUI.
      
      	* app/gui/Makefile.am
      	* app/gui/offset-dialog.[ch]: new files.
      
      	* app/gui/commands.c
      	* app/pdb/channel_ops_cmds.c
      	* po/POTFILES.in
      	* tools/pdbgen/Makefile.am
      	* tools/pdbgen/enums.pl
      	* tools/pdbgen/pdb/channel_ops.pdb: changed accordingly.
      63d3ff38
  15. 16 Dec, 2000 1 commit
    • Sven Neumann's avatar
      Last-minute cleanup: · dfa2bed5
      Sven Neumann authored
      2000-12-16  Sven Neumann  <sven@gimp.org>
      
      	Last-minute cleanup:
      
      	* app/gimpdrawableF.h
      	* app/gimphistogramF.h
      	* app/gimpimageF.h
      	* app/gimplistF.h
      	* app/gimplutF.h
      	* app/gimpobjectF.h
      	* app/gimpsetF.h
      	* app/layerF.h
      	* app/parasitelistF.h: removed these files
      
      	* app/Makefile.am
      	* tools/pdbgen/Makefile.am: changed accordingly
      
      	* app/[almost every file]: include cleanup
      dfa2bed5
  16. 24 Oct, 1999 1 commit
    • Sven Neumann's avatar
      get rid of remaining (invisible) layers after merging visible layers · 2df06061
      Sven Neumann authored
              * libgimp/gimpexport.c: get rid of remaining (invisible) layers
              after merging visible layers
      
              * app/channel_ops.[ch]: applied a patch from Garry R. Osgood that
      	seems to fix bugs #2261 and #2382 (crashes when using offset).
              A few more changes made the dialog actually work...
      
              * app/ops_buttons.c: plugged a memleak I introduced yesterday
      
      --Sven
      2df06061
  17. 22 Jul, 1999 1 commit
    • Michael Natterer's avatar
      new ui for the "Layer Offset" dialog. · a4c1e8a5
      Michael Natterer authored
      1999-07-22  Michael Natterer  <mitschel@cs.tu-berlin.de>
      
      	* app/channel_ops.[ch]: new ui for the "Layer Offset" dialog.
      
      	* app/channels_dialog.c
      	* app/layers_dialog.c: major code cleanup: Folded some callbacks
      	into common ones, "widget" instead of "w", indentation, ...
      
      	* app/commands.c
      	* app/interface.[ch]
      	* app/global_edit.c: the query boxes must be shown by the caller
      	now. There's no need to split up the string for the message box
      	manually as the Gtk 1.2 label widget handles newlines corectly.
      	Added the "edge_lock" toggle to the "Shrink Selection" dialog.
      	Nicer spacings for the query and message boxes.
      
      	* app/ink.c: tried to grab the pointer in the blob preview but
      	failed. Left the code there as a reminder (commented out).
      
      	* app/menus.c: reordered <Image>/Select.
      
      	I was bored and grep-ed the sources for ancient or deprecated stuff:
      
      	* app/about_dialog.[ch]
      	* app/actionarea.[ch]
      	* app/app_procs.c
      	* app/brush_edit.c
      	* app/brush_select.c
      	* app/color_select.c
      	* app/convert.c
      	* app/devices.c
      	* app/gdisplay.c
      	* app/gdisplay_ops.c
      	* app/histogram_tool.[ch]
      	* app/info_window.c
      	* app/install.c
      	* app/ops_buttons.c
      	* app/palette.c
      	* app/palette_select.c
      	* app/paths_dialog.c
      	* app/pattern_select.c
      	* app/resize.c
      	* app/scale_toolc.c
      	* app/text_tool.c:
      	s/container_border_width/container_set_border_width/g,
      	s/sprintf/g_snprintf/g, replaced some constant string lengths with
      	strlen(x).
      
      	* app/bezier_select.c
      	* app/blend.c
      	* app/boundary.c
      	* app/errors.[ch]
      	* app/free_select.c
      	* app/gimpbrushlist.c
      	* app/gimprc.c
      	* app/iscissors.c
      	* app/main.c
      	* app/patterns.[ch]
      	* app/text_tool.c: namespace fanaticism: prefixed all gimp error
      	functions with "gimp_" and formated the messages more uniformly.
      
      	* app/gradient.c
      	* app/gradient_select.c: same stuff as above for the ui
      	code. There are still some sub-dialogs which need cleanup.
      
      	Did some cleanup in most of these files: prototypes, removed tons
      	of #include's, i18n fixes, s/w/widget/ as above, indentation, ...
      a4c1e8a5
  18. 23 Apr, 1999 1 commit
    • Manish Singh's avatar
      gave parasite undo a MISC_UNDO class for now so it compiles · b8c19394
      Manish Singh authored
      * app/gimpdrawable.c: gave parasite undo a MISC_UNDO class for now
      so it compiles
      
      * app/tools_cmds.c: fix crop invoker to give correct args to
      crop_image
      
      * app/color_cmds.c: s/GRAY/GRAY_LUT/g;
      
      * app/brush_select.[ch]: removed PDB procs, export brush_active_dialogs,
      brush_select_dialog, s/active_dialogs/brush_active_dialogs/
      
      * app/gimage_cmds.[ch]
      * app/channel_ops.[ch]: removed channel ops PDB procs, moved duplicate
      function from gimage_cmds to channel_ops, export offset and duplicate
      
      * app/gimpbrushlist.[ch]: removed PDB procs
      
      * app/gradient.[ch]: removed PDB procs,
      
      * app/gradient_header.h: exported G_SAMPLE, GradSelect, num_gradients,
      grad_active_dialogs, gradient_select_dialog
      
      * app/gradient_select.c: removed PDB procs,
      s/active_dialogs/grad_active_dialogs/
      
      * app/patterns.[ch]: removed PDB procs
      
      * app/pattern_select.[ch]: removed PDB procs,
      s/active_dialogs/pattern_active_dialogs/
      
      * app/procedural_db.c: removed PDB procs and supporting functions
      
      * app/procedrual_db.h: fiddled with enums
      
      * app/channel_cmds.[ch]
      * app/drawable_cmds.[ch]
      * app/parasite_cmds.[ch]: pdbgenned now, removed header files
      
      * app/gimpparasite.c: minor cleanup
      
      * app/internal_procs.c: use pdbgen stuff
      
      * app/tools_cmds.c
      * app/text_tool_cmds.c: updated from pdbgen
      
      * app/brushes_cmds.c
      * app/brush_select_cmds.c
      * app/gradient_cmds.c
      * app/gradient_select_cmds.c
      * app/patterns_cmds.c
      * app/pattern_select_cmds.c
      * app/procedural_db_cmds.c: new pdbgen files
      
      * app/Makefile.am: file shuffle (see above)
      
      -Yosh
      b8c19394
  19. 28 Mar, 1999 1 commit
    • Manish Singh's avatar
      #include <glib.h> · 5131a011
      Manish Singh authored
      * app/procedural_db.h: #include <glib.h>
      
      * app/channel_ops.[ch]: exported OFFSET_BACKGROUND and
      OFFSET_TRANSPARENT as an enum
      
      * app/convert.[ch]: exported MACNUMCOLORS, theCustomPalette,
      convert_image, removed PDB procs
      
      * app/text_tool.[ch]: exported PIXELS and POINTS as an enum
      
      * app/convert_cmds.c
      * app/edit_cmds.c
      * app/floating_sel_cmds.c
      * app/gdisplay_cmds.c
      * app/paths_cmds.c
      * app/undo_cmds.c: pdbgen autogenerated files now
      
      * app/internal_procs.c: use the pdbgen register_foo functions
      
      * app/edit_cmds.h
      * app/floating_sel_cmds.h
      * app/gdisplay_cmds.h
      * app/paths_cmds.h
      * app/undo_cmds.h: removed
      
      * app/Makefile.am: reflect above changes
      
      * Makefile.am: paths.xbm->path.xbm, fix typo in EXTRA_DIST
      
      -Yosh
      5131a011
  20. 29 Jun, 1998 1 commit
  21. 13 Apr, 1998 1 commit
  22. 22 Jan, 1998 1 commit
  23. 24 Nov, 1997 1 commit